    Understanding AI in Healthcare Wearables

    AI in healthcare wearables refers to the use of machine learning, data analytics, and advanced algorithms to improve the functionality and effectiveness of wearable devices designed for health monitoring and medical data collection. These devices range from smartwatches and fitness trackers to specialized medical devices that monitor vital signs and chronic health conditions.

    Key Components of AI-Enabled Wearables

    • Sensors: Collect data on heart rate, physical activity, sleep patterns, etc.
    • Data Transmission: Use Bluetooth or Wi-Fi to send data to applications or healthcare providers.
    • AI Algorithms: Analyze collected data to provide insights, predictions, and alerts.
    • User Interface: Display relevant health information and insights to the user through mobile apps or screens.

    Benefits of AI for Healthcare Wearables

    1. Real-Time Monitoring: Constant tracking of vital signs enables timely interventions.
    2. Predictive Analytics: AI algorithms can predict potential health issues based on monitored data, allowing proactive medical care.
    3. Enhanced Patient Engagement: Personalized health insights encourage users to adopt healthier habits.
    4. Remote Patient Management: Health professionals can monitor patients' conditions remotely, particularly important in rural and underserved areas in India.
    5. Data-Driven Decisions: Access to accurate, real-time data aids healthcare providers with better decision-making processes.

    AI Applications in Healthcare Wearables

    1. Chronic Disease Management

    Wearables equipped with AI technology facilitate the management of chronic diseases such as diabetes and hypertension. They track relevant metrics and send alerts to users and healthcare providers if any significant deviations occur.

    2. Heart Health Monitoring

    AI-enabled wearables can detect irregular heart patterns and provide real-time feedback. Devices like smartwatches often have built-in ECG functionalities to identify possible conditions such as atrial fibrillation.

    3. Mental Health Support

    Certain wearables monitor physiological signals associated with stress and anxiety, providing users with insights and coping mechanisms. AI algorithms can analyze patterns and recommend personalized strategies to manage psychological well-being.

    4. Health Coaching and Personalization

    AI algorithms can curate personalized health and fitness plans based on users' habits and goals, encouraging healthier behaviors tailored to individual needs.

    5. Gait and Mobility Monitoring

    Wearable devices monitor movement patterns for patients recovering from surgery or with mobility issues. Machine learning can help analyze gait abnormalities, assisting in rehabilitation.

    Challenges in Implementing AI for Healthcare Wearables

    While the prospects of AI in healthcare wearables are promising, several challenges must be addressed:

    • Data Privacy: The collection of sensitive health data raises concerns about privacy and security.
    • Regulatory Hurdles: Compliance with healthcare regulations can slow down innovation and implementation.
    • Integration with Existing Systems: Many healthcare organizations face difficulties when trying to integrate new wearables with legacy systems.
    • User Acceptance: Users must trust and understand the technology for it to be effective.

    The Future of AI Healthcare Wearables in India

    As India ramps up its healthcare initiatives and digital infrastructure, the adoption of AI in healthcare wearables is set to expand rapidly. The potential for these devices to deliver better healthcare outcomes in rural and remote areas is significant. Government and private sector collaborations are essential for developing affordable and accessible wearable technology suited to Indian needs.

    Innovations on the Horizon

    • Affordable Solutions: Development of lower-cost wearables that are tailored to the Indian market.
    • Enhanced AI Capabilities: Improved machine learning models that provide even more accurate health insights.
    • Telemedicine Integration: Seamless communication between wearables and healthcare providers through telemedicine platforms.
